The Promise of Blockchain
Blockchain, the same technology underpinning cryptocurrencies like Bitcoin, offers a decentralized and immutable ledger system that records every transaction in a way that cannot be altered retroactively. This inherent feature makes it an ideal candidate for tracking funds in humanitarian aid, ensuring that every dollar donated is traceable and accountable from the moment it's transferred to the moment it reaches those who need it most.
Transparency and Accountability
In traditional humanitarian aid systems, tracking funds can be a labyrinthine process. Donors often lose sight of where their contributions go, while intermediaries may divert funds for personal gain. Blockchain changes this narrative by providing an open and transparent ledger. Each transaction is recorded and viewable by all stakeholders—donors, NGOs, and recipients—ensuring that no one can manipulate the flow of funds without it being noticed.

Smart Contracts for Seamless Transactions
Smart contracts, self-executing contracts with the terms of the agreement directly written into code, can automate and enforce the terms of aid agreements. When certain conditions are met, such as the delivery of a specific amount of aid, a smart contract can automatically release funds. This not only speeds up the process but also reduces the risk of errors and fraud.

Challenges and Future Directions
While the potential of blockchain in humanitarian aid is immense, there are challenges to its widespread adoption. Technical expertise and infrastructure are necessary to implement blockchain systems, and these can be limited in some regions. Additionally, there is a need for robust regulatory frameworks to govern the use of blockchain in humanitarian contexts.
However, as technology and awareness grow, these challenges are becoming increasingly surmountable. Innovations in blockchain technology, such as decentralized finance (DeFi) and cross-chain compatibility, are paving the way for more widespread adoption.

Ethical Considerations and Global Impact
The use of blockchain in humanitarian aid raises important ethical considerations. Transparency and accountability are paramount, but they must be balanced with the need to protect the privacy and security of individuals receiving aid. Blockchain's decentralized nature offers a high degree of security, but it also requires careful management to prevent misuse and ensure that aid recipients' personal information remains confidential.

The concept of "smart money" in crypto also extends to the active management of one's digital assets. This involves more than just buying and holding. It means understanding different strategies, such as staking, yield farming, and participating in decentralized autonomous organizations (DAOs). Staking, for example, involves locking up crypto assets to support the operations of a blockchain network in exchange for rewards. Yield farming involves providing liquidity to DeFi protocols to earn interest and trading fees. DAOs represent a new form of governance, where token holders collectively make decisions about a project's future. Each of these strategies carries its own risk-reward profile, and smart money participants carefully evaluate them before committing capital. The regulatory landscape for cryptocurrencies remains a significant factor. As governments worldwide grapple with how to regulate this nascent industry, uncertainty can create volatility. Smart money participants stay informed about regulatory developments, understanding how they might impact their investments. They also prioritize security, employing best practices to protect their digital assets. This includes using hardware wallets for secure storage, enabling two-factor authentication, and being vigilant against phishing scams and fraudulent schemes.
